Patents by Inventor Ye Li

Ye Li has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20200090323
    Abstract: An information processing method, device, cloud-based processing device, and computer program product are related to the field of data processing technologies and can cause an increased efficiency in detecting whether a road area contains a depression region. The information processing method includes: acquiring a depth image; processing the depth image to obtain a means-by-row graph, based on which a road area in the depth image is determined; determining a suspected depression region in the road area; and judging over the suspected depression region based on a depression threshold to determine whether the depth image contains a depression region.
    Type: Application
    Filed: January 10, 2018
    Publication date: March 19, 2020
    Applicant: CLOUDMINDS (SHENZHEN) ROBOTICS SYSTEMS CO., LTD.
    Inventors: Ye LI, Shiguo LIAN
  • Patent number: 10552172
    Abstract: An example method of provisioning a virtual appliance to a virtualized computing system, comprising: deploying the virtual appliance to the virtualized computing system, the virtual appliance including a system partition, one or more disk images, and configuration data, the configuration data defining a virtual machine executable on each of a plurality of processor architectures, the system partition configured to boot on any one of the plurality of processor architectures; and booting the virtual appliance from the system partition.
    Type: Grant
    Filed: January 26, 2018
    Date of Patent: February 4, 2020
    Assignee: VMware, Inc.
    Inventors: Ye Li, Cyprien Laplace, Andrei Warkentin, Alexander Fainkichen, Regis Duchesne
  • Publication number: 20200033933
    Abstract: An active power distribution network multi-time scale coordinated optimization scheduling method and storage medium are provided. The method includes the following steps: performing long-time scale optimization scheduling of an active power distribution network; performing short-time scale rolling optimization scheduling on the basis of MPC of the active power distribution network according to an optimization result of the long-time scale optimization scheduling of the active power distribution network. By using a model prediction control method, taking the long-time scale optimization scheduling result as a reference, and performing short-time scale rolling correction, the optimization scheduling of the active power distribution network is achieved, thereby reducing unfavorable influences of prediction precision of a distributed power supply and a low-voltage load on the optimization scheduling.
    Type: Application
    Filed: June 27, 2016
    Publication date: January 30, 2020
    Inventors: Xiaohui Wang, Tianjiao Pu, Lei Dong, Naishi Chen, Ye Li, Jiancheng Yu, Renle Huang, Xianjun Ge, Zhihong Li, Minghao Ai, Fumin Qu, Liqiang Zhao
  • Publication number: 20200012869
    Abstract: An obstacle avoidance reminding method includes: performing ground detection based on acquired image data to acquire ground information of a road; performing passability detection based on the acquired ground information, and determining a traffic state of the road; if it is determined that the road is impassable, performing road condition detection for the road to acquire a first detection result, and performing obstacle detection for the road to acquire a second detection result; and determining obstacle avoidance reminding information based on the first detection result and the second detection result.
    Type: Application
    Filed: July 8, 2019
    Publication date: January 9, 2020
    Inventors: Ye LI, Yimin LIN, Shiguo LIAN
  • Publication number: 20190391814
    Abstract: An example method of implementing firmware runtime services in a computer system having a processor with a plurality of hierarchical privilege levels, the method including: calling, from software executing at a first privilege level of the processor, a runtime service stub in a firmware of the computer system; executing, by the runtime service stub, an upcall instruction from the first privilege level to a second privilege level of the processor that is more privileged than the first privilege level; and executing, by a handler, a runtime service at the second privilege level in response to execution of the upcall instruction.
    Type: Application
    Filed: June 20, 2018
    Publication date: December 26, 2019
    Inventors: Andrei WARKENTIN, Cyprien LAPLACE, Alexander FAINKICHEN, Ye LI, Regis DUCHESNE
  • Publication number: 20190376493
    Abstract: A self-inspection method for a hydraulic control turning system of a generator rotor includes: establishing a length dimension relationship table among a plurality of hydraulic cylinders of the hydraulic control turning system; selecting a reference hydraulic cylinder, and acquiring a reference length dimension when the reference hydraulic cylinder is located at a target working position, the target working position is a position at which a turning pin corresponding to the reference hydraulic cylinder is inserted into an adapted hole; and performing a function inspection of a motion execution module in sequence by the plurality of the hydraulic cylinders, based on the reference length dimension and the length dimension relationship table.
    Type: Application
    Filed: April 26, 2018
    Publication date: December 12, 2019
    Inventors: Hongfeng LI, Guoshuai WANG, Junjie ZHENG, Endi ZHAI, Xingang ZHANG, Ye LI
  • Publication number: 20190360466
    Abstract: A system for controlling a generator rotor locking pin, comprising a fixed locking pin and a rotor formed with a locking hole, and further comprising a detection reference component synchronously rotating with the rotor and formed with a detection hole, the detection hole radially corresponding to the locking hole; an optical quantity detection component fixed with respect to the rotor; and a control component configured to output a first control instruction to a rotor driving component according to a position signal of the detection hole obtained by the optical quantity detection component. The detection hole is used as an object to be detected, so that the circumferential relative position relationship of the locking hole with respect to the locking pin can be accurately determined, to output the first control instruction to the rotor driving component, thereby accurately centering the locking pin and the locking hole along with the rotation of the rotor.
    Type: Application
    Filed: May 3, 2018
    Publication date: November 28, 2019
    Inventors: Endi ZHAI, Hongfeng LI, Kang LI, Xingang ZHANG, Ye LI
  • Publication number: 20190347194
    Abstract: Methods, apparatus, and system to compress a data file to form a compressed data file. The data file may be used to configure control of hardware, such as peripheral hardware. The compressed data file may be stored locally or transmitted to another computer device. The compressed data file may be stored in a flash memory. The compressed data file may require less space in flash memory components, relative to flash memory suitable to hold the (original, pre-compressed) data file. Compression and/or decompression may be performed by, for example, a flash memory controller. The compressed data file may be decompressed dynamically, on an as-needed basis, to provide code for execution by a processor and/or to configure a computer device to use hardware or other components. Other software and hardware components do not need to be aware that the data file is compressed in the flash memory.
    Type: Application
    Filed: March 16, 2017
    Publication date: November 14, 2019
    Inventors: Fumin LU, Yufu LI, Peng WANG, Xiaoguo LIANG, Ye LI
  • Patent number: 10442661
    Abstract: The present invention relates to the technical field of an elevator, and provides a governor of an elevator. The governor of the present invention is provided with a reset push part which is disposed on a ratchet wheel and is used for resetting the governor from a second state to a first state, wherein the reset push part and a pawl of the governor are set in such a manner that when a rope sheave rotates in a direction, the reset push part pushes the pawl to reset the pawl to a position corresponding to the first state.
    Type: Grant
    Filed: July 28, 2017
    Date of Patent: October 15, 2019
    Assignee: OTIS ELEVATOR COMPANY
    Inventors: Zhengbao Shi, Zhihuan Man, Yong Zhao, Min Wang, Ye Li
  • Publication number: 20190258590
    Abstract: An example method of accessing a computing system includes: providing serial terminal driver configured to interface a serial port in a hardware platform of the computer system; providing a console object configured to communicate with an operating system (OS) in a software platform of the computer system and the serial terminal driver; connecting to the console object through the serial port via a computer terminal; sending text and commands from the console object to the computer terminal; and rendering, by the computer terminal, a console for presentation on a display of the computer terminal.
    Type: Application
    Filed: February 19, 2018
    Publication date: August 22, 2019
    Inventors: Andrei WARKENTIN, Cyprien LAPLACE, Ye LI, Alexander FAINKICHEN, Regis DUCHESNE
  • Publication number: 20190253283
    Abstract: In various embodiments, techniques are provided to determine channel characteristics of various communication systems such as OFDM systems or systems using a plurality of transmit antennas by using various sets of training symbols that produce zero cross-correlation energy. Channel communication can accordingly be simplified as the zero cross-correlation property allows for channel estimation without a matrix inversion.
    Type: Application
    Filed: April 29, 2019
    Publication date: August 15, 2019
    Applicant: Sony Corporation
    Inventor: Geoffrey Ye LI
  • Patent number: 10379870
    Abstract: A method of initializing a secondary processor pursuant to a soft reboot of system software comprises storing code to be executed by the secondary processor in memory, building first page tables to map the code into a first address space and second page tables to identically map the code into a second address space, fetching a first instruction of the code based on a first virtual address in the first address space and the first page tables, and executing the code beginning with the first instruction to switch from the first to the second page tables. The method further comprises, fetching a next instruction of the code using a second virtual address, which is identically mapped to a corresponding machine address, turning off a memory management unit of the secondary processor, and executing a waiting loop until a predetermined location in the physical memory changes in value.
    Type: Grant
    Filed: July 7, 2017
    Date of Patent: August 13, 2019
    Assignee: VMware, Inc.
    Inventors: Andrei Warkentin, Cyprien Laplace, Regis Duchesne, Alexander Fainkichen, Ye Li
  • Publication number: 20190227934
    Abstract: An example method of maintaining cache coherency in a virtualized computing system includes: trapping access to a memory page by guest software in a virtual machine at a hypervisor managing the virtual machine, where the memory page is not mapped in a second stage page table managed by the hypervisor; performing cache coherency maintenance for instruction and data caches of a central processing unit (CPU) in the virtualized computing system in response to the trap; mapping the memory page in the second stage page table with execute permission; and resuming execution of the virtual machine.
    Type: Application
    Filed: January 23, 2018
    Publication date: July 25, 2019
    Inventors: Ye LI, Cyprien LAPLACE, Andrei WARKENTIN, Alexander FAINKICHEN, Regis DUCHESNE
  • Publication number: 20190213033
    Abstract: Techniques for optimizing CPU usage in a host system based on VM guest OS power and performance management are provided. In one embodiment, a hypervisor of the host system can capture information from a VM guest OS that pertains to a target power or performance state set by the guest OS for a vCPU of the VM. The hypervisor can then perform, based on the captured information, one or more actions that align usage of host CPU resources by the vCPU with the target power or performance state.
    Type: Application
    Filed: March 15, 2019
    Publication date: July 11, 2019
    Inventors: Andrei Warkentin, Cyprien Laplace, Regis Duchesne, Ye Li, Alexander Fainkichen
  • Publication number: 20190213095
    Abstract: A method of detecting virtualization in a computing system, which includes a processor having at least three hierarchical privilege levels including a third privilege level more privileged than a second privilege level, the second privilege level more privileged than a first privilege level, is described. The method includes: executing a program on the processor at a privilege level less privileged than the third privilege level, the program including a load-exclusive instruction of the processor, followed by at least one instruction of the processor capable of being trapped to the third privilege level, followed by a store-exclusive instruction of the processor; and determining presence or absence of virtualization software at least a portion of which executes at the third privilege level in response to a return status of the store-exclusive instruction.
    Type: Application
    Filed: January 9, 2018
    Publication date: July 11, 2019
    Inventors: Andrei WARKENTIN, Cyprien LAPLACE, Regis DUCHESNE, Ye LI, Alexander FAINKICHEN
  • Publication number: 20190195972
    Abstract: A local shimming system for magnetic resonance imaging and the method thereof, wherein the shimming method comprises the following steps: collecting B0 field map information using two-dimensional gradient echo (301); calculating and evaluating the homogeneity of B0 (302); optimizing the current of each channel shim coil (303); determining whether the minimum standard deviation value of ?f is obtained (304); outputting an optimal current combination values and setting an optimum current value corresponding to each channel of the shim coil on the current control software (305); and testing and evaluating the homogeneity of B0 to achieve the shimming goal (306).
    Type: Application
    Filed: January 30, 2019
    Publication date: June 27, 2019
    Inventors: Ye Li, Qiaoyan Chen, Rou Li, Chao Luo, Jianhong Wen, Chao Zou, Xin Liu
  • Patent number: 10320587
    Abstract: In various embodiments, techniques are provided to determine channel characteristics of various communication systems such as OFDM systems or systems using a plurality of transmit antennas by using various sets of training symbols that produce zero cross-correlation energy. Channel communication can accordingly be simplified as the zero cross-correlation property allows for channel estimation without a matrix inversion.
    Type: Grant
    Filed: June 22, 2018
    Date of Patent: June 11, 2019
    Assignee: SONY CORPORATION
    Inventor: Geoffrey Ye Li
  • Publication number: 20190150778
    Abstract: Provided are an electrocardiogram signal parallel analysis apparatus, a mobile terminal incorporating the apparatus, and related methods. The apparatus includes an integrated memory, a central processing unit and a graphic processing unit. The integrated memory includes a first memory and a second memory for being used by the central processing unit and the graphic processing unit respectively, and the central processing unit may access the second memory. The central processing unit performs primary noise reduction on a received electrocardiogram original signal to obtain a primary electrocardiogram signal, and performs abnormal heartbeat classification preliminary screening on characteristic data extracted from the graphic processing unit to obtain suspected abnormal heartbeat data.
    Type: Application
    Filed: November 28, 2017
    Publication date: May 23, 2019
    Inventors: YE LI, XIAOMAO FAN, YUNPENG CAI, QIHANG YAO, YUJIE YANG
  • Patent number: 10282226
    Abstract: Techniques for optimizing CPU usage in a host system based on VM guest OS power and performance management are provided. In one embodiment, a hypervisor of the host system can capture information from a VM guest OS that pertains to a target power or performance state set by the guest OS for a vCPU of the VM. The hypervisor can then perform, based on the captured information, one or more actions that align usage of host CPU resources by the vCPU with the target power or performance state.
    Type: Grant
    Filed: December 20, 2016
    Date of Patent: May 7, 2019
    Assignee: VMWARE, INC.
    Inventors: Andrei Warkentin, Cyprien Laplace, Regis Duchesne, Ye Li, Alexander Fainkichen
  • Patent number: 10258250
    Abstract: The present disclosure provides a GPU-based parallel electrocardiogram signal analysis method, comprising: performing a filtering process of electrocardiogram signals through a long interval artifact removal and a short interval artifact removal; performing a QRS detection of the filtering-processed electrocardiogram signals through an R-wave position extraction, a QRS complex start and end positions extraction and a QRS complex width extraction; performing an abnormal waveform classification of the QRS-detected electrocardiogram signals through template creation; wherein at least one of the long interval artifact removal, the short interval artifact removal, the R-wave position extraction, the QRS complex width extraction and the creation template is performed by a multiple threads at a GPU device side in parallel, any thread being read through its unique index number to process corresponding data.
    Type: Grant
    Filed: December 23, 2016
    Date of Patent: April 16, 2019
    Assignee: SHENZHEN INSTITUTES OF ADVANCED TECHNOLOGY CHINESE ACADEMY OF SCIENCES
    Inventors: Ye Li, Xiaomao Fan, Furu Xiang, Yunpeng Cai, Fen Miao